ip route

Assign a static route to the switch.
Z9500
Syntax
ip route {destination mask {ip-address | interface [slot/port]
| [tunnel tunnel-id] [distance] | [permanent] | tag tag-value}}
To delete a specific static route, use the no ip route destination mask
command.
To delete all routes matching a certain route, use the no ip route
destination mask command.

Defaults
Not configured.

Enter the IP address in dotted decimal format of the
destination device.
Enter the mask in the slash prefix format (/x) of the
destination IP address.
Enter the IP address of the forwarding router in dotted
decimal format.
Enter the keyword interface then the slot/port number.
Enter the keyword tunnel then the tunnel ID.
(OPTIONAL) Enter the value of the distance metric assigned
to the route. The range is from 1 to 255.
(OPTIONAL) Enter the keyword permanent to specify that
the route must not be removed even if the interface assigned
to that route goes down. The route must be currently active
to be installed in the routing table. If you disable the
interface, the route is removed from the routing table.
(OPTIONAL) Enter the keyword tag then a number to assign
to the route. The range is from 1 to 4294967295.
Enter the keyword bfd to use bidirectional forwarding
detection.
